Underworld meets Vampire Diaries in this multi-POV, forbidden love, rivals to lovers, high stakes, slow-burn gothic contemporary fantasy romance.

WHEN BLOOD BINDS AND FATE BURNS, EVEN LOVE CAN BECOME A CURSE.

Swept into the rolling hills of the Scottish Highlands, Avery is once again thrust into a perilous journey marked by deadly monsters and treacherous politics. But as her wild and unpredictable elemental powers surge, a darker, more dangerous path begins to unfold—her forbidden, passion-laced attraction to Kane, the vampire lord bound to her by blood and magic.

She thought surviving betrayal and awakening her Spirit Marked power was the greatest trial she’d ever face. But when Azrael—Kane’s shadowed twin and sworn enemy—invades her dreams with whispers of hidden truths and unbidden lust, Avery is forced to keep secrets that could fracture the fragile trust she’s built with Kane… and endanger the friends she swore to protect.

And, with the Vates Ordo closing in and her past still cloaked in mystery, Avery teeters on the edge of destiny and destruction. To master her power and unravel the history of her bloodline, she must seek answers from the one person who shattered her heart—even as she navigates the tumultuous world of vampire courts and feuding witch hives.

A midnight masquerade, cryptic castles, and stolen kisses in frostbitten corridors lead her to the heart of the Carpathian Mountains, where a creature of legend may hold the final key to unlocking her future.

But in a world where loyalty is a weapon and desire cuts deeper than any blade, the spirit-bond tethering Kane and Avery threatens to ignite a fire neither of them can contain.

Now, with time running out, Avery must decide whether to embrace the destiny written in her blood—or burn it all to the ground to forge her own path, even if it means sacrificing the only love she’s ever known.
